Recall campaigns 6 of 12

24V1450002024-02-23

SERVICE BRAKES, AIR:SUPPLY:RESERVOIR/TANK

Insufficient air volume can reduce braking performance and increase the risk of a crash.

20V1990002020-04-06

ELECTRONIC STABILITY CONTROL (ESC)

If the driver unknowingly operates the vehicle without the ABS functioning, there would be an increased risk of a crash.

18V8160002018-11-16

EXTERIOR LIGHTING

Missing reflex reflectors can reduce the vehicle's visibility to other drivers, increasing the risk of a crash.

17V4710002017-07-25

ELECTRICAL SYSTEM:WIRING:FUSES AND CIRCUIT BREAKERS

A short in the spotlight circuitry may increase the risk of a fire at the cab fuse block.

17V3220002017-05-16

SERVICE BRAKES, AIR

An incorrectly sized airline may lengthen the distance needed to stop the vehicle, increasing the risk of a crash.

15V4580002015-07-22

EXTERIOR LIGHTING:HAZARD FLASHING WARNING LIGHTS

If the hazard warning lamps are overridden by the DRL, oncoming vehicles may fail to be warned, increasing the risk of a crash.
